diff --git a/packages/signer/package.json b/packages/signer/package.json index 28d82cb..889622e 100644 --- a/packages/signer/package.json +++ b/packages/signer/package.json @@ -1,6 +1,6 @@ { "name": "@welshman/signer", - "version": "0.2.1", + "version": "0.2.2", "author": "hodlbod", "license": "MIT", "description": "A nostr signer implemenation supporting several login methods.", diff --git a/packages/signer/src/signers/nip46.ts b/packages/signer/src/signers/nip46.ts index eed4df2..1fe9846 100644 --- a/packages/signer/src/signers/nip46.ts +++ b/packages/signer/src/signers/nip46.ts @@ -379,6 +379,8 @@ export class Nip46Broker extends Emitter { return makePromise((resolve, reject) => { const onReceive = (response: Nip46Response) => { + if (response.result === "auth_url") return + if (["ack", secret].includes(response.result!)) { this.setParams({signerPubkey: response.event.pubkey})